What are classic crossword puzzles?
Classic crossword puzzles use a traditional symmetric grid where solvers fill in words based on numbered clues. Each puzzle features interlocking horizontal and vertical answers that share common letters, creating an engaging word challenge.
How do I solve a classic crossword puzzle?
Start with the clues you know for certain and fill in those answers first. Use the crossing letters to help you figure out harder clues. Work through the across and down clues systematically, and don't be afraid to use a pencil so you can erase.
Who are classic crosswords best suited for?
Classic crossword puzzles are ideal for adults and older students who enjoy vocabulary challenges and general knowledge trivia. They work well for solo relaxation, classroom activities, or group puzzle-solving sessions.

What is the difference between classic and quick crosswords?
Classic crossword puzzles use larger grids with more complex clues and require broader vocabulary knowledge. Quick crosswords feature smaller grids and simpler clues, making them faster to complete and more accessible for beginners.
